Output 66c21aebd23215abde04796908a9cfe5f3607ed3345786e9b477c84e834fd541:15

value
844938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 343ce0bfb302159ba055af00b047f17f9833e5262ae77c3c9459e28ea7214892
address
bc1pxs7wp0anqg2ehgz44uqtq3l307vr8efx9tnhc0y5t83gafepfzfqpnvr8p
transaction
66c21aebd23215abde04796908a9cfe5f3607ed3345786e9b477c84e834fd541
spent
true